I just got a Haldin 57 and started to cut off the end and install a stent for the reel seat. The solid fiberglass rod material that I have used on several rods is obviously too large. What I have is .312". Anyone know what size works on the Haldin? I hate to have to order one
.250" piece from the kite maker site. They want $17.50 to ship a piece that costs less than $3.00.

Chuck the solid fiberglass stent in a drill then sand it down to fit. You want to do this outside with face mask to be safe.

Solid fiberglass rod can be found at most hardware/farm stores. Look in the sign section for slightly thinner material (used for holding up reflective road markers) or in the fence section for slightly thicker stuff (used for line posts for electric fence). They're cheap.
